The Application of Plaster Wall Texture in Blender

December 27,2023 05:23 PM

Plaster wall texture is a crucial element in Blender modeling and rendering. It not only enriches the visual effects of architecture and interior design but also plays a key role in various scene model rendering creations. The diversity and adaptability of plaster wall texture make it a favored material among designers and artists. Using plaster wall texture not only simulates the wall texture in the real world but also adds a unique atmosphere and texture to different scenes.

  1. Vintage Apartment:

  In a scene set in a mid-century vintage apartment, plaster wall texture can showcase cracks and peeling on the walls. This worn texture helps recreate a living space with a sense of history.

  2. Modern Art Gallery:

  In a modern art gallery, smooth and delicate plaster wall texture can be used to emphasize the simplicity and modernity of the space. White or light-colored walls reflect soft light, creating an environment focused on art.

  3. Historical Building Restoration:

  When recreating a historically significant building, plaster wall texture can express a sense of the era. Subtle cracks and color variations reflect the impact of time on building materials.

  4. Cozy Family Living Room:

  In the design of a family living room, warm plaster wall texture can create a sense of home. The slight texture and color coordination on the walls make the space more inviting.

  5. Commercial Office Space:

  When designing a modern commercial office space, smooth and uniform plaster wall texture can be adopted. This texture not only looks professional but also helps highlight artworks and decorations within the office.

  6. Classical Style Restaurant:

  In a restaurant designed with a classical style, plaster wall texture can enhance the classical beauty. Adding decorative lines and patterns to the walls can make the restaurant look more elegant and traditional.

  7. Industrial Style Café:

  In the design of an industrial-style café, rough and slightly primitive plaster wall texture can add a unique texture to the space. Exposed plaster and imperfect surfaces, combined with industrial metal and wood elements, create a fashionable and comfortable environment.
